Volume one of the The Design Legacy of John Marsh Davis covers the renowned architect’s early years as what Hans Baldauf terms a wood expressionist beginning with the homes he built for himself and his family before moving on to a number of stunning residences for clients in his signature wood-based style. It then covers his larger buildings for California wineries. Today, many of these early works; both the residences and the wineries, are regarded as landmarks of Californian architecture. This book provides a comprehensive biographical overview of John Marsh Davis’ start in architecture including fascinating anecdotes about how the buildings came about as well as insightful architectural appreciations of the buildings with which he made his name.
